A youth was killed and his friend sustained injuries during a scuffle at a restobar in the city in the early hours of Sunday. The deceased was identified as Moshik Shanmugapriyan, 21, a student of a private college in Chennai.

Police said the victim along with 14 of his friends were drinking at a restobar in the Boulevard. One of the students had planned his birthday celebration at the restobar. An altercation broke out after the restobar owner Rajkumar allegedly asked the group to leave. This led to a confrontation that quickly escalated into violence between the students and bouncers in the bar. In the melee, one of the bouncers reportedly stabbed two students identified as Shanmugapriyan and Shajan with a knife.

The duo was rushed to the Indira Gandhi Medical College and Research Institute where Shanmugapriyan was pronounced brought dead while Shajan has been admitted to the hospital.

On information, the Grand Bazaar police visited the spot and conducted enquiries. The police have picked up five persons including the restobar owner and four others in connection with the incident. Further investigations are on.
